What they do

An Automotive Service Technician or Mechanic repairs and performs maintenance on cars and smaller trucks; may conduct auto inspections.

$48,113 / year median in Texas

+10% projected growth

Job Description

Automotive Technician / Mechanic Clay Cooley Auto Group is seeking a skilled and dedicated Automotive Technician to join our team. Pay for this position is flag hour with bonus program! To be considered for the role you must have 3 years of Automotive Technician experience, Audi/Volkswagen experience is preferred.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in automotive repair and maintenance, with experience diagnosing and resolving vehicle issues efficiently. Automotive Technician /
Mechanic Qualifications:
Previous automotive dealership experience is
REQUIRED.
Minimum 3 years of Automotive Repair experience Volkswagen/Audi Experience is preferred Strong knowledge of automotive diagnostics and mechanical systems. Proficiency in vehicle maintenance practices, including alignment and automotive repair techniques. Familiarity with ADAS (Advanced Driver Assistance Systems) is a plus. Experience with auto estimating processes for repair costs. Ability to work efficiently with both hand tools and power tools. Solid understanding of automotive electrical systems and their components. Strong problem-solving skills with the ability to troubleshoot complex issues effectively. Excellent communication skills for effective customer interaction. Previous service technician experience is required, showcasing a commitment to quality workmanship. Automotive Technician /
Mechanic Responsibilities:
Perform routine maintenance and repairs on a variety of vehicles, including GM vehicles and diesel engines. Diagnose automotive issues using advanced diagnostic tools and equipment. Conduct thorough inspections of vehicles to identify necessary repairs or maintenance needs. Repair and replace automotive electrical systems, transmissions, powertrains, and other mechanical components. Utilize hand tools, power tools, and welding equipment safely and effectively. Interpret schematics and technical manuals to assist in repairs and diagnostics. Maintain accurate records of services performed and parts used for each vehicle. Provide excellent customer service by communicating effectively with clients regarding their vehicle's condition and recommended services. Collaborate with other service technicians to ensure timely completion of repairs.
Pay:
$15.00 - $45.00 per hour
